Do Not Limit A Blessing With Your Thinking
In tough times when I am in life’s wilderness, when I am confronted with one challenge after another, I like to dig deep into the Word of Almighty God and His Son and My Savior Jesus Christ, and listen to “The Helper”, “The Holy Spirit”. Who guides us and gives us the discernment that we need to make it through the wilderness. The wilderness of despair, there are thick woods there, you need a tool to clear the path. Jesus sent the guide ‘The Helper” to clear the path for us through the wilderness.
I find myself relying increasingly, faithfully, on the one thing that is real. The one thing that we can bank on …… The Promises of the Lord and Savior Jesus Christ. He Is Real. Through Christ I rely on Him and I find myself going back to this truth when I’m in the wilderness. “I walk by Faith and Not By Sight! No I can’t see the future. But I know that no matter what happens to me, God is on the Throne. I know that He will lead me out of the wilderness either here on earth or when I enter into eternity. I know this because Jesus is Lord and He is My Savior and By Grace He saved me. No one goes to the Father, Unless He Knows and accepts Jesus Christ and honors the work of Grace that He performed for us on Calvary. I don’t presume to know what the Lord will do for me. It is an open book. The Jury is out. I do know That whatever trial I’m confronted with, there is no telling, what God will do! We can’t figure it out. We can’t predict it. I want let bad, destructive, negative thinking , to keep me from my blessing. I release the shackles; don’t limit your blessing with your thinking. Who are we to try and limit the wonders and the power of the Lord? “God Can Do Anything, But Fail”
I refuse to let satan, handcuff my thinking. We all must let God Be God and Remember to “Walk By Faith and Not By Sight”. Through Jesus Christ and In His Holy and Blessed name, all things are possible; if you only believe.

Don’t Be Held Hostage By Life’s Trials
Through trails, pitfalls and tribulation, I’m still here. Often we are confronted with the remnants of this fallen world. Layoffs, sickness, despair, depression; seemingly one crises after another. The weight just gets heavier an there is absolutely no way we can bear that burden along. When times like these occur, it’s time to step back and let go. That’s the philosophy I use. Just step back and let God be God. You know if we spend all our time worrying about one thing to another, there is absolutely no way we can function in this fallen world. So we need solace, a mental refuse; something that only God, can provide through his word.
It does not matter what this world throws at you. What unfortunate situation that you’re confronted with with, step outside of yourself and take hold of that heavenly kingdom that God has created within you , so that you can live above your circumstances. People say you got to meditate; no the only thing you must do is know Jesus, through Him you know the Father and the Holy Spirit, which will make everything alright.
Reading the Bible is a great way to to find solace, as Jesus said, when you are faced with the many trials that we face in this world, the Father sends the “helper”, the Holy Spirit to guide us through difficult times. We are blinded from seeing the future and from seeing outcomes, but God Is Real, and He is true to His word. So when you feel yourself confronted with mulitple problems, difficult challenges, that test your resolve, remember, God will always make a way when it appears to be no way, through His Son and our Savior Jesus Christ.
